Eh, 1350mbps write, 2700 read via tests but ONLY 350mbps via rsync on real files
Unlike some folks mine didn't get very hot. Using Blackmagic Disk Speed tests write's maxed out at 1350mbps, reads at 2700mbps. However my large file transfers with rsync only reaching 350mbps, still trying to figure out why, not using any cpu intensive options but not going to blame it on the ssd either. This could also be why mine doesn't get hot :-/. (APFS formatted, connected with their new thunderbolt 3 cable to my new-ish 2023 M2 MacBook Pro, a USB 4 port 'capable of 40Gbps'). It is small but my 5 year old G-technologies ssd of the same capacity is quite a bit thinner!UPDATE: bought a competing SSD for half the price, it's 1/3rd the size and nearly as fast, I'd return this one if I hadn't spent the time to make it into a full backup.

Best TB3/4 Drive Available
Best on the market. I've got the top-of-the-line acasis and anyoyo TB3/4 NVME external enclosures and this achieves ~96% of the speeds with a much more convenient form factor. It's faster than a base M4 mac mini's internal storage full stop and holds its own with an M4 Max Macbook Pro.
